Community Health Advancement & Student Engagement (CHASE)As a CHASE Mentor or Team Leader, you will have the opportunity to:
-
Deliver interactive health education workshops to VCAL students in Melbourne’s Northern and Western suburbs
-
Inspire and guide students to collaborate with a community organisation and develop their own projects relating to improving health outcomes in their community
-
Build relationships and act as a role model for the VCAL students
-
Participate in professional and personal development workshops during our Mentor Training Nights (e.g. Teach For Australia workshops, one-on-one CV advice from consultants in the industry, LinkedIn photos)
In addition to the fulfilling role as a Mentor, we also offer Team Leader roles at CHASE. As a Team Leader you will not only be responsible for the tasks of a mentor, but you will also be:
-
Fostering a highly motivated and committed CHASE mentoring team
-
Serving as the key contact between the Mentor Managers and your CHASE team
-
Ensuring that CHASE program expectations and responsibilities are followed by your team
What is the time commitment?
-
Runs approximately from early April to late October
-
Monthly commitment is 6-8 hours comprising of 1-2 hour school workshops once a fortnight and 90-minute training workshops once a fortnight
